Job Summary:

  • Accountable for the delivery of all IT projects across the Group in close collaboration with IT and Delivery Managers
  • Lead the continuous development and articulation of the IT strategy, synthesised in an integrated view including planning elements and investment portfolio
  • Responsible for the establishment, management and continuous improvement of a project methodology incorporating structures, standards, processes, documentation, tools, and reporting, with the goal of delivering every project on time, within budget and within scope
  • Set project planning standards to determine the resources and schedule required to deliver strategies, and facilitate a process to allocate budget and human resources to the portfolios, including managing dependencies across teams
  • Ensure successful delivery of IT programmes and projects by providing oversight, review and quality assurance, measured through KPIs
  • Ensure all projects are supportable, have a clear support model structure and appropriately transitioned to the Delivery and Operations team
  • Responsible for making sure that every project has an approved business case, and a post implementation review is conducted timely to assess value creation of projects
  • Where required, directly manage projects as project manager
  • Lead organisation to adapt different project management methodologies such as agile, devops, scrum or waterfall as appropriate in project implementations
  • Overall responsible for IT Budget Planning and management of IT expenditures
  • Responsible for the development and retention of a highly motivated and skilled team
  • Act as deputy to Chief Information and Technology Officer as and when necessary

About CITADEL Pacific

CITADEL Pacific Ltd. (CPL) is a diversified private holding company with operations in the Philippines, Hong Kong, Macau, the Republic of Palau, the Commonwealth of the Northern Mariana Islands, and the US Territory of Guam.


Its holdings range from controlling stakes in companies engaged in telecommunications, retail, petroleum and gas distribution, commercial, and industrial property, in-flight catering, and manpower services. Recent acquisitions entering Solar and Data Center businesses position CITADEL to future facing and fast-growing industries in renewables energy and digital infrastructure.
